Context: Ardenfell line margins slipped three points over two quarters. Drivers: input steel costs, aggressive discounting at the Westmoor branch, and a stale price book. Proposal: uplift list prices four percent, tighten discount authority to regional level, sunset the two lowest-margin SKUs. Risk: volume loss at Halverton accounts, estimated under two percent. Decision requested at Thursday's review. Modelling assumptions are in the appendix pack. The commercial reasoning leadership wants kept close is noted directly below.

board note of tajop-yajof: The finance team signed off on a budget of $77.6 million for Project Pramir.

[ ] Verify that failed exports in Lanternfold retry automatically after the 4.2 rollout. Trigger a deliberate export failure in staging, confirm three retry attempts with backoff, and check the dead-letter queue stays empty. If retries stall, page the data platform rotation. Record the build you validated against just below.

build token for tajeg-bajep: htk14_409ba9df6b8acb

**Ticket: Reminder job config drift on prod-north**

The Willowmere Clinic appointment reminder job has been sending SMS batches an hour early since last Tuesday. Comparing environments shows the prod-north worker picked up stale settings after the Ferndale datacenter failover; staging and prod-south are unaffected. New folks: this job reads config at startup only, so a restart is required after any change. For reference, the expected values for prod-north are as follows.

deployment values, yahog-baduf:
OLIWYN_HOST=oliwyn.lumiclabs.internal
OLIWYN_PORT=9200

## Known Issue: Websocket Reconnect Loop

The Pondermill client drops its websocket on idle timeout, then reconnects without resubscribing to channels. Result: silent data gaps. Fix is in flight; until merged, restart the Hulloway relay after any network blip. Diagnostic dumps live in an encrypted bucket — new hires need the on-call to unseal it. Unsealing requires the recovery passphrase directly below.

strongbox words: holeth-briiel-tamion-istmir-eliys-silael-kaseth-ralir-fenys